Publisher's summary

Number one New York Times best-selling author Christine Feehan cuts straight to the heart of a man who stalks the shadows in an intoxicating Leopard novel.

Though born into a leopard's lair in the bayou, Joshua Tregre's fighting skills were honed in the rainforests of Borneo. Sleek and deadly, he's the perfect man to take over a crime syndicate back home in Louisiana's lush swamplands. His razor sharp instincts give him an edge in the violent underworld he knows so well, but even the watchful leopard inside him isn't prepared for the danger that comes from the girl next door.

She is a woman who can create beauty out of thin air - and out of the ruins of her own life. The games that dangerous men play have taken their toll on her, but she is bent, not broken. And it's her fierce spirit that's like a lure to Joshua, a temptation he can't resist - even if it means bringing his true nature into the light.

Leopard Erotica

I've read and or listened to this entire series and the last 2-3 books have less story line and more sex than the original 4 or 5. Its done well for what it is, but I miss the good stories of rescues and the camaraderie among the leopards. Also, in the first few books, the last name of Joshua (central in this book) was Tregre (prounounced Tre-gray) by the reader - the last two books they called him Joshua Trage...........lack of continuity on the name pronunciation - little things like that bother me. In the prior books the women were strong - both in mind and body - have to be to survive the males - the female in this one was less so in lots of ways. Love the Leopard series but would like more meat in the story along with the erotica.

The subtleties have changed!

I find it interesting that CF has changed some important nuisances of the Leopard mating, as the series has progressed. For example, earlier in the series, the mates has moments of de ja vu that were supposed to be memories of their previous lives together. They are supposed to find their same mates each time they are reincarnated. This was stressed in the early books and now it isn’t even mentioned. There are other “traditions “ or instincts that were part of Leopard traditions that she has continued; I wonder why? There are other inconsistencies also. For example, previously mates wore wedding rings on their fingers and there was no mention with an issue of shifting with their rings on. Now, the Heroine has to wear her ring on a chain around her neck so she can shift. I always notice inconsistencies like this and it takes away, from the series, in my opinion.
Other than these issues, I enjoyed the book. I did find the Heroine’s perception of her past compared to the realties, a bit over the top, but hey, this is fiction.
As always, the narration by Jim Frangione was superb; he is one of my favorites.
Overall, I feel like it is a credit worthy listen.

Definitely erotica rather than romance

So I’ve got to completely agree with some of the other reviews here. I’ve been a fan for a very long time and have a pretty extensive library of these books, including her other series, and this story was just different and lacking honestly. Joshua’s character just wasn’t what I was expecting at all. Way too hard and harsh compared to how he was described in other books. He’s almost just an asshole in my opinion so that just turned me off to the story quite a bit. The sex scenes are just ridiculous honestly. The story line gets completely taken over and lost because of all of the unnecessary sex scenes that are also unnecessarily graphic. I’m all for details, that’s one of the things that I’ve really enjoyed from these books, but this book it just way overboard with it to the point where I was skipping through them. It was just repetitive and excessive. I mean honestly, the amount of times the word “cock” is used is just comical. It took away from the actual story line and made it unenjoyable. Overall, I’m glad that Joshua found his mate and it had the potential to be a great story, but I’m definitely disappointed a bit with how this was written. It seems like a lot of details and action was missing from the actual story and those holes were just filled with a massive amount of raunchy, drawn out sex.
